pub struct CommerceEventSubscription { /* private fields */ }Implementations§
Source§impl CommerceEventSubscription
impl CommerceEventSubscription
pub fn into_reference( val: CommerceEventSubscription, env: Env, ) -> Result<Reference<CommerceEventSubscription>>
pub fn into_instance( self, env: Env, ) -> Result<ClassInstance<CommerceEventSubscription>>
Trait Implementations§
Source§impl FromNapiMutRef for CommerceEventSubscription
impl FromNapiMutRef for CommerceEventSubscription
Source§unsafe fn from_napi_mut_ref(
env: napi_env,
napi_val: napi_value,
) -> Result<&'static mut Self>
unsafe fn from_napi_mut_ref( env: napi_env, napi_val: napi_value, ) -> Result<&'static mut Self>
Safety Read more
Source§impl FromNapiRef for CommerceEventSubscription
impl FromNapiRef for CommerceEventSubscription
Source§unsafe fn from_napi_ref(
env: napi_env,
napi_val: napi_value,
) -> Result<&'static Self>
unsafe fn from_napi_ref( env: napi_env, napi_val: napi_value, ) -> Result<&'static Self>
Safety Read more
Source§impl FromNapiValue for &CommerceEventSubscription
impl FromNapiValue for &CommerceEventSubscription
Source§unsafe fn from_napi_value(env: napi_env, napi_val: napi_value) -> Result<Self>
unsafe fn from_napi_value(env: napi_env, napi_val: napi_value) -> Result<Self>
Safety Read more
fn from_unknown(value: JsUnknown) -> Result<Self, Error>
Source§impl FromNapiValue for &mut CommerceEventSubscription
impl FromNapiValue for &mut CommerceEventSubscription
Source§unsafe fn from_napi_value(env: napi_env, napi_val: napi_value) -> Result<Self>
unsafe fn from_napi_value(env: napi_env, napi_val: napi_value) -> Result<Self>
Safety Read more
fn from_unknown(value: JsUnknown) -> Result<Self, Error>
Source§impl ToNapiValue for CommerceEventSubscription
impl ToNapiValue for CommerceEventSubscription
Source§unsafe fn to_napi_value(
env: napi_env,
val: CommerceEventSubscription,
) -> Result<napi_value>
unsafe fn to_napi_value( env: napi_env, val: CommerceEventSubscription, ) -> Result<napi_value>
Safety Read more
Source§impl TypeName for &CommerceEventSubscription
impl TypeName for &CommerceEventSubscription
Source§impl TypeName for &mut CommerceEventSubscription
impl TypeName for &mut CommerceEventSubscription
Source§impl TypeName for CommerceEventSubscription
impl TypeName for CommerceEventSubscription
Source§impl ValidateNapiValue for &CommerceEventSubscription
impl ValidateNapiValue for &CommerceEventSubscription
Source§unsafe fn validate(env: napi_env, napi_val: napi_value) -> Result<napi_value>
unsafe fn validate(env: napi_env, napi_val: napi_value) -> Result<napi_value>
Safety Read more
Source§impl ValidateNapiValue for &mut CommerceEventSubscription
impl ValidateNapiValue for &mut CommerceEventSubscription
Source§unsafe fn validate(env: napi_env, napi_val: napi_value) -> Result<napi_value>
unsafe fn validate(env: napi_env, napi_val: napi_value) -> Result<napi_value>
Safety Read more
Auto Trait Implementations§
impl !Freeze for CommerceEventSubscription
impl !RefUnwindSafe for CommerceEventSubscription
impl Send for CommerceEventSubscription
impl Sync for CommerceEventSubscription
impl Unpin for CommerceEventSubscription
impl UnsafeUnpin for CommerceEventSubscription
impl UnwindSafe for CommerceEventSubscription
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more